The Foundational Principle: Taming Energy
At its heart, a winch is a beautiful demonstration of engineering elegance. It doesn't create power. It masterfully converts it.
A motor's high-speed, low-torque rotation is channeled through a gear train, transforming it into slow, deliberate, and immensely powerful linear force. This conversion is the mechanical advantage that allows a small, manageable input to overcome an otherwise impossible load. It's the difference between a chaotic struggle and a controlled operation.

From Helplessness to Control: The Self-Recovery Scenario
To be stuck is to be helpless. Whether on a remote trail or a muddy work site, immobilization means schedules are broken, safety is compromised, and control is lost.
A vehicle-mounted winch is a declaration of independence. By anchoring to a stable point—a mature tree, a solid rock, or another vehicle—an operator can methodically pull their own vehicle free. It transforms a moment of high-stress crisis into a procedural, solvable problem.
The Duty to Assist: A System-Wide Force Multiplier
An equipped vehicle does more than just save itself. It becomes a mobile anchor point, capable of rescuing others. In a fleet or on a team, a single winch-equipped vehicle elevates the capability and safety of the entire group, ensuring no one is left behind.

The Construction Site Choreography
On a busy construction site, a winch is a choreographer of heavy materials. It’s used to:
- Position heavy steel beams with surgical precision.
- Drag essential equipment across uneven ground.
- Tension cables and structural elements.
Using snatch blocks and multiple anchor points, a winch operator can guide massive loads safely and efficiently, performing tasks that would be impossible or dangerously unstable with cranes alone.

The Unspoken Contract: A Commitment to Safety
The immense power of a winch comes with a non-negotiable contract of responsibility. A failure is not just an equipment breakdown; it's a catastrophic release of stored energy.
The Physics of Failure
Understanding safety means understanding physics. A tensioned winch line contains enormous kinetic energy. If it snaps, or if an anchor point fails, that energy is released in an instant, turning the cable into a devastating projectile.
Adhering to safety protocols is not about bureaucracy; it's about respecting the forces at play.
- Respect the Load Capacity: Never exceed the winch's rated limit. Overloading stresses the motor, gears, and cable to their breaking point.
- Inspect Before Every Use: A frayed cable or a damaged hook is a critical failure waiting to happen. A two-minute inspection prevents disaster.
- Maintain a Clear Zone: The area around the tensioned line is a no-go zone. Simple as that.
The Anchor is Everything
A winch is only as strong as its anchor. Whether it's the vehicle's frame or a dedicated concrete mounting, the anchor point must be unquestionably stable. A weak anchor guarantees failure. It's a stark reminder that any system is only as strong as its weakest link.
